Lifan lives up to its word, puts 5 year 100,000km guarantee on all models

Lifan have been in the auto making game for a mere two years, and already they are starting to threaten their larger rivals. To boost sales, Lifan previously offered all car buyers in 2008 free maintenance for a period of 2 years, or 35,000km, which ever comes first. In addition to that rather generous offer, Lifan has offered 2008 buyers a five year guarantee on its products, upto 100,000km.

The market in which Lifan is situated (40,000 to 90,000rmb market) is a cut throat area, there are a plethora of cars in that sector from domestic brands (Chery, FAW, Geely etc), and foreign brands (Nissan, and Suzuki both make sub 100k cars for Chinese consumers). So Lifan really needs to stand out from the crowd, both with its products, and services.

If anyone was to buy a Lifan car this year, they are sure to be well looked after by the Lifan sales and services team, who have strenghted their service network across the PRC.
